A fun fixture of the park side area. There are actually 3 tunnels included in the installation. 14th st is the roughest and shortest to drive through as it is paved with cobblestone. The 19th and 20th street bridges are more colorful and active with their display. It also feels more secure walking through the 19/20th access points. Overall a great attraction.
